Minutemen

More than some other hardcore music group, the Minutemen epitomized the free-thinking indie ideals that shaped the primary of punk/option music. Wildy eclectic and politically innovative, the Minutemen by no means stayed in a single place too much time; they relocated from punk to free of charge jazz to funk to folk in a blinding velocity. Plus they toured and documented at blinding rate; through the early ’80s, these were constantly on the highway, turning out information whenever they experienced a opportunity. Like their peers Dark Flag, Hüsker Dü, R.E.M., Sonic Youngsters, and the Meats Puppets, the Minutemen constructed a large, devoted cult following through the entire USA through their relentless touring. Despite the fact that bassist Mike Watt and drummer George Hurley continued with fIREHOSE in the past due ’80s, the legacy from the Minutemen overshadowed the brand new music group in the past due ’80s and early ’90s, because the San Pedro trio affected several decades of music artists. D. Benefit and Mike Watt started playing music if they had been teenagers within the middle-’70s, covering ’70s hard rock and roll standards. Once they graduated from senior high school in 1976, they noticed their initial punk rock information, which marked a substantial change within their musical advancement. Once Benefit and Watt noticed punk, they started writing their very own music and made a decision to type their initial full-fledged rock and roll & roll music group. In 1980, the set set up a quartet known as the Reactionaries, which highlighted drummer Frank Tonche another guitarist. Within several a few months, their second guitarist still left and the music group transformed their name towards the Minutemen, since the majority of their tunes were not considerably longer when compared to a minute in period. They documented a unitary with Tonche before he was changed by George Hurley. After Hurley became a member of the music group, the Minutemen documented Paranoid Period, their 1st EP; the record premiered on SST Information in 1981. Right away, the music group was eclectic and politics, but they missed their tone of voice until their 1st full-length recording, 1981’s The Punch Collection. Following the launch from the Punch Collection, the Minutemen embarked on a punishing touring routine, traveling across America and playing any town where they could easily get a gig. These were documenting frequently, too. All their main records made an appearance on SST Information, however they also released selected songs and EPs for additional independent labels, you start with 1982’s Bean-Spill EP, which made an appearance on Thermidor Information. The band’s second full-length recording, 1983’s WHY IS a Man Begin Fires?, gained them considerable crucial acclaim through the entire underground and option press. Later on in 1983, they released their third recording, Hype or Howl Consuming Heat. By the finish of 1983, the Minutemen experienced become probably one of the most well-known bands within the American underground, a position they only constructed upon during 1984. That 12 months, they shipped the double recording Double Nickels within the Dime. Along the recording was a reply to Hüsker Dü’s 1984 dual record Zen Arcade, however the extended length provided the group a chance to loosen up and display their raising musical depth and eyesight. Double Nickels in the Dime was a significant underground hit, getting substantial university radio play and important compliment; many critics called it one of the better albums of the entire year. Also in 1984, the music group released a assortment of outtakes and unreleased materials known as The Politics of your time on New Alliance Information. Throughout 1985, the Minutemen churned away recordings, you start with the Tour-Spiel EP on Reflex Information. It was accompanied by the cassette-only retrospective My Initial Bells, that was released on SST. After My Initial Bells, the group released another EP, Task Mersh, which highlighted addresses of “industrial” arena rock and roll bands plus many long first “spiels.” Around once, the group documented the Minuteflag EP, a one-off cooperation with Dark Flag. Finally, the Minutemen released the full-length follow-up to Increase Nickels in the Dime, 3-Method Link (For Last), toward the finish of the entire year. Like its forerunner, 3-Method Link (For Last) received frustrating reviews that are positive, including notices in mainstream magazines. In Dec of 1985, D. Benefit and his sweetheart had been driving house from the home of 1 of her family members when they had been involved with a fatal car accident. For the very first section of 1986, Mike Watt and George Hurley attempted to decide if they would continue playing music. During this time period, the live Ballot Result was put together and released. Following a couple of months, both Watt and Hurley experienced decided to stop music if they had been convinced to keep playing by way of a passionate Minutemen lover and guitarist known as Ed Crawford. Watt, Hurley, and Crawford created fIREHOSE in 1986 and later on in the entire year, the new music group released their debut recording, Ragin’, Full-On. fIREHOSE toured and documented for another seven years, putting your signature on with the main label Columbia in 1991.
